Continue ReadingPrep Hoops Missouri introduces you to some new names of prospects from the Southwest Missouri region who caught my eye at the Prep Hoops Live extravaganza in Kansas City.
Jaden McCoy Jaden McCoy 6'3" | SG Spokane | 2022 State MO 6’3” DC Missouri Kings 17U: This 2022 wing player from Spokane was very impressive in the game I watched against a very athletic KC Spurs Silver team. He had some strong takes to the basket and flashed some three-level scoring ability. His motor was equally impressive.
Ty Cooper Ty Cooper 6'1" | SG Reeds Spring | 2022 State MO 6’1 All-Missouri Attack 17U: The 2022 guard from Reeds Spring displayed an excellent stroke throughout the weekend. His shooting range extended well beyond the 3-point line. If he caught a defender napping with his hand down, he would let it fly from downtown.
Devin Carroll Devin Carroll 6'3" | SG Fair Grove | 2022 State MO 6’4 Kings Basketball 17 Navy: The 2022 from Fair Grove was one of the best players I saw in terms of moving without the basketball. He was constantly moving and keeping the floor balanced, often scoring on sharp cuts. He also had a reliable lefty stroke from 3-point range.
Teddy Reedybacon Teddy Reedybacon 6'10" | C McDonald County | 2022 State MO 6’10 Victory Ministry: A 2022 post player from McDonald County who moved pretty well and did a nice job establishing a good base inside. He could also turn and face and make a quick move off the bounce. Can finish well with either hand.
Miller Long 6’3 Rainmakers 17U: A 2022 wing player from College Heights Christian who had a very productive weekend shooting the ball. He did a nice job moving to the open spots on the floor to get his shots. He also scored on some nice back door cuts when defenders weren’t paying attention.
Curtis Davenport 6’5 Rainmakers 17U: A 2023 forward from College Heights Christian who looked very solid while playing up at 17U level. He operates pretty well out top as a good screener and passer. He’ll also drive it from the high post.
Joseph Graves 6’6 Kings Basketball 15U: A 2024 forward from Lighthouse Christian who had an impressive weekend in leading his team to a 4-0 record. He has good feet and excellent fundamentals in the post along with the ability to score with either hand.
